.elementor-43 .elementor-element.elementor-element-9327a51{margin-top:-10px;margin-bottom:0px;}.elementor-43 .elementor-element.elementor-element-757511e:not(.elementor-motion-effects-element-type-background), .elementor-43 .elementor-element.elementor-element-757511e >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#121212;}.elementor-43 .elementor-element.elementor-element-757511e{overflow:hidden;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:-10px;margin-bottom:0px;padding:30px 15px 080px 15px;}.elementor-43 .elementor-element.elementor-element-757511e >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-43 .elementor-element.elementor-element-e0aea4a > .elementor-element-populated{padding:10px 0px 10px 0px;}.elementor-43 .elementor-element.elementor-element-022343f .ct-heading{text-align:left;}.elementor-43 .elementor-element.elementor-element-022343f .ct-heading .item--title{text-transform:uppercase;margin-bottom:40px;}.elementor-43 .elementor-element.elementor-element-022343f .item--title{max-width:600px;}.elementor-43 .elementor-element.elementor-element-4a0163a{overflow:hidden;padding:50px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-71d333c > .elementor-element-populated{padding:10px 0px 10px 0px;}.elementor-43 .elementor-element.elementor-element-253b1ad{overflow:hidden;padding:42px 15px 0px 15px;}.elementor-43 .elementor-element.elementor-element-07723d9 > .elementor-element-populated{padding:10px 0px 10px 0px;}.elementor-43 .elementor-element.elementor-element-170355d{padding:010px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-31d83f9 > .elementor-element-populated{padding:10px 20px 10px 0px;}.elementor-43 .elementor-element.elementor-element-72253b7 .ct-banner-title{text-transform:uppercase;}.elementor-43 .elementor-element.elementor-element-72253b7 .ct-banner-overlay{right:-20px !important;bottom:-24px !important;}.elementor-43 .elementor-element.elementor-element-72253b7  .ct-banner-overlay{width:50% !important;}.elementor-43 .elementor-element.elementor-element-72253b7  .ct-banner-image{margin-top:80px !important;}.elementor-43 .elementor-element.elementor-element-989d900{padding:30px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-0d42dd6 >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-d8c923c{width:var( --container-widget-width, 100% );max-width:100%;--container-widget-width:100%;--container-widget-flex-grow:0;}.elementor-43 .elementor-element.elementor-element-d8c923c >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-d8c923c.elementor-element{--flex-grow:0;--flex-shrink:0;}.elementor-43 .elementor-element.elementor-element-d8c923c .ct-banner-content .ct-banner-title{max-width:59%;}.elementor-43 .elementor-element.elementor-element-d8c923c .ct-banner-title{text-transform:uppercase;}.elementor-43 .elementor-element.elementor-element-d8c923c .ct-banner-overlay{right:-20px !important;bottom:-30px !important;}.elementor-43 .elementor-element.elementor-element-d8c923c  .ct-banner-overlay{width:42% !important;}.elementor-43 .elementor-element.elementor-element-c466b9c > .elementor-element-populated{padding:10px 0px 10px 20px;}.elementor-43 .elementor-element.elementor-element-5b8e8a6 .ct-banner-title{text-transform:uppercase;}.elementor-43 .elementor-element.elementor-element-5b8e8a6 .ct-banner-overlay{right:-9px !important;bottom:-25px !important;}.elementor-43 .elementor-element.elementor-element-5b8e8a6  .ct-banner-overlay{width:70% !important;}.elementor-43 .elementor-element.elementor-element-5b8e8a6  .ct-banner-image{margin-top:-72px !important;}.elementor-43 .elementor-element.elementor-element-ee1ec75{padding:127px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-fcbb00a > .elementor-element-populated{padding:10px 0px 10px 0px;}.elementor-43 .elementor-element.elementor-element-a43cdfc{padding:050px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-90ab067 > .elementor-element-populated{padding:10px 20px 10px 0px;}.elementor-43 .elementor-element.elementor-element-9499970 .ct-heading .item--title{line-height:1.0952em;margin-bottom:0px;}.elementor-43 .elementor-element.elementor-element-06aef41 > .elementor-widget-container{padding:70px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-06aef41 .ct-fancy-box .item--title{text-transform:uppercase;}.elementor-43 .elementor-element.elementor-element-06aef41 .ct-fancybox-image .img-main{filter:brightness(60%);left:-40px !important;bottom:-50px !important;}.elementor-43 .elementor-element.elementor-element-06aef41 .ct-fancybox-image .img-hover{filter:brightness(60%);bottom:-20px !important;}.elementor-43 .elementor-element.elementor-element-cfc905f > .elementor-element-populated{padding:25px 0px 10px 10px;}.elementor-43 .elementor-element.elementor-element-36f81d6{padding:130px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-8dc8938 > .elementor-element-populated{padding:10px 0px 10px 0px;}.elementor-43 .elementor-element.elementor-element-8695e67 .ct-service-grid1 .grid-item{padding-left:15px;padding-right:15px;}.elementor-43 .elementor-element.elementor-element-8695e67 .wp-meta .text-title{margin-bottom:0px;}.elementor-43 .elementor-element.elementor-element-49aa57f > .elementor-container > .elementor-column > .elementor-widget-wrap{align-content:center;align-items:center;}.elementor-43 .elementor-element.elementor-element-49aa57f{padding:129px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-d413873 > .elementor-element-populated{padding:10px 45px 0px 0px;}.elementor-43 .elementor-element.elementor-element-0e8c43b > .elementor-widget-container{margin:4px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-0e8c43b .ct-contact-form .title-holder{top:-23px !important;}.elementor-43 .elementor-element.elementor-element-0e8c43b .ct-contact-form .text-title{line-height:1.073em;}.elementor-43 .elementor-element.elementor-element-1940467 > .elementor-element-populated{padding:10px 0px 0px 15px;}.elementor-43 .elementor-element.elementor-element-1cb3135 iframe{height:766px;filter:brightness( 57% ) contrast( 200% ) saturate( 40% ) blur( 0px ) hue-rotate( 17deg );}@media(max-width:1024px){.elementor-43 .elementor-element.elementor-element-757511e{margin-top:-10px;margin-bottom:0px;padding:30px 15px 30px 15px;}.elementor-43 .elementor-element.elementor-element-4a0163a{padding:30px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-253b1ad{padding:0px 15px 0px 15px;}.elementor-43 .elementor-element.elementor-element-170355d{padding:30px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-31d83f9 > .elementor-element-populated{padding:10px 10px 10px 10px;}.elementor-43 .elementor-element.elementor-element-0d42dd6 > .elementor-element-populated{padding:0px 0px 10px 0px;}.elementor-43 .elementor-element.elementor-element-c466b9c > .elementor-element-populated{padding:010px 010px 010px 010px;}.elementor-43 .elementor-element.elementor-element-ee1ec75{padding:30px 10px 10px 10px;}.elementor-43 .elementor-element.elementor-element-a43cdfc{padding:50px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-90ab067 > .elementor-element-populated{padding:10px 10px 10px 10px;}.elementor-43 .elementor-element.elementor-element-06aef41 > .elementor-widget-container{padding:30px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-cfc905f > .elementor-element-populated{padding:10px 10px 10px 10px;}.elementor-43 .elementor-element.elementor-element-36f81d6{padding:30px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-49aa57f{padding:30px 10px 30px 10px;}.elementor-43 .elementor-element.elementor-element-d413873 > .elementor-element-populated{margin:0px 0px 0px 0px;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:20px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-1940467 > .elementor-element-populated{padding:10px 0px 10px 0px;}.elementor-43 .elementor-element.elementor-element-1cb3135 iframe{height:588px;}}@media(max-width:767px){.elementor-43 .elementor-element.elementor-element-757511e{margin-top:-10px;margin-bottom:0px;padding:30px 15px 10px 15px;}.elementor-43 .elementor-element.elementor-element-8c67cd4 .wp-meta .text-title{margin-bottom:8px;}.elementor-43 .elementor-element.elementor-element-170355d{padding:0px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-31d83f9 >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-72253b7 .ct-banner-overlay{right:0px !important;bottom:-8px !important;}.elementor-43 .elementor-element.elementor-element-72253b7  .ct-banner-overlay{width:80% !important;}.elementor-43 .elementor-element.elementor-element-72253b7  .ct-banner-image{margin-top:20px !important;}.elementor-43 .elementor-element.elementor-element-d8c923c .ct-banner-content .ct-banner-title{max-width:100%;}.elementor-43 .elementor-element.elementor-element-d8c923c .ct-banner-overlay{right:0px !important;}.elementor-43 .elementor-element.elementor-element-d8c923c  .ct-banner-overlay{width:97% !important;}.elementor-43 .elementor-element.elementor-element-c466b9c > .elementor-element-populated{padding:22px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-5b8e8a6 .ct-banner-overlay{right:15px !important;}.elementor-43 .elementor-element.elementor-element-5b8e8a6  .ct-banner-overlay{width:95% !important;}.elementor-43 .elementor-element.elementor-element-5b8e8a6  .ct-banner-image{margin-top:1px !important;}.elementor-43 .elementor-element.elementor-element-a43cdfc{padding:040px 0px 0px 0px;}.elementor-43 .elementor-element.elementor-element-1cb3135 iframe{height:378px;}}@media(min-width:768px){.elementor-43 .elementor-element.elementor-element-31d83f9{width:65%;}.elementor-43 .elementor-element.elementor-element-c466b9c{width:35%;}.elementor-43 .elementor-element.elementor-element-90ab067{width:33.05%;}.elementor-43 .elementor-element.elementor-element-cfc905f{width:66.95%;}}@media(max-width:1024px) and (min-width:768px){.elementor-43 .elementor-element.elementor-element-d413873{width:100%;}.elementor-43 .elementor-element.elementor-element-1940467{width:100%;}}